Cabin Trip

When I moved to Atlanta a few years ago, I really didn't have many friends that lived in the city. Most of my close friends lived in other parts of the country. But about 8 months ago, I reunited with an associate that I mad met years ago the first time that I lived in Atlanta. Since that time, I have been integrated into his group of about 10 friends that we collectively call "The Family". A little over 2 months ago, a member of the family died of malaria while on a trip to Spain. Right after that, we decided that we all needed a weekend away from the world and we decided to rent a cabin for a weekend. So this past weekend we spent time in Ellijay, GA in a nice, spacious cabin and had a wonderful time. The cabin was equipped just like any other house; kitchen, living areas, basement, 3 bedrooms, 2 bathrooms, satellite television, pool table, and jacuzzi.


After 2 months of anticipation, all 9 of us arrived around 6pm after battling traffic to get out of Atlanta with 1 rule; NO ATTITUDES. And one motto; LIVE LAUGH LOVE.

Food, drinks, and, music were all brought in for us to enjoy. We didn't make any concrete plans of what we were going to do except to have a crab boil on Friday night and a barbeque on Saturday evening. And of course we drank and drank and drank some more.


Friday night we got out the big pots and boiled some crab legs and corn on the cob. While the cooks were handling that, I was being the DJ playing music from the 70s, 80s, 90s and today. Anytime someone screamed "that's my song" they had to sing the song karaoke style. We also played some spades for a while. But once the food was done cooking, we ate until it was gone!!!!!!!!!!!! We had a movie playing for those who didn't play cards and after spades and the food, we had group discussions about being out, having children, being single vs. involved (there were 3 couples and 3 singles there), and a few other subjects until about 4am.















Saturday morning we woke up and cooked breakfast fit for royalty (mimosas included). Some of us ventured outside to take pictures and just get some real fresh air. I loved just sitting on the porch swing looking out into the woods. A few people stayed inside talking and eating some more. Most of Saturday afternoon was spent watching television and DVDs, and talking.
Saturday evening we barbequed on the patio and drank beer (Black folk style) and laughed and played cards and pool. After the barbeque we all went back inside when the bugs started biting and it got pitch black dark outside. We watched a few more DVDs and had more conversation about different subjects and we went to bed about 2am.


Sunday morning we woke up about 8am and cooked breakfast again. I think that we watched the last of the DVDs that we brought and we had to clean up to check out by 11am. Then we hit it back to the city.

To say that I enjoyed myself would be an understatment. Being in the company of friends/family and being away from problems and issues was what I needed. Before we departed, we decided that we are gonna have to do it again when it gets cold like in January February. But you can best believe that I will be renting a 4 wheel drive vehicle next time. Those gravel roads were torture on my car!!!!
